Arcane

Arcane is an open-source, modern self-hosted dashboard for managing Docker containers and stacks. It is designed to be lightweight, secure, and easy to use, providing a clean user interface for managing your self-hosted infrastructure.

This configuration deploys Arcane Manager securely using a Docker Socket Proxy to prevent exposing the host's /var/run/docker.sock directly to the Arcane container.

Features

  • Stack Management: Manage your Docker Compose stacks directly from the UI.
  • Container Control: Start, stop, restart, and monitor containers.
  • Resource Monitoring: Track CPU, memory, and network usage.
  • Security First: Runs using docker-socket-proxy to limit Docker API access.
  • Traefik Integration: Out-of-the-box labels for Traefik reverse proxy routing.
  • Clean UI: Beautiful and user-friendly dashboard interface.

Quick Start

cd 02-container-orchestration/arcane
cp .env.example .env
# Edit .env and set ENCRYPTION_KEY and JWT_SECRET
docker compose up -d

Access at: http://localhost:3552 or http://arcane.apps.local (via Traefik)

Adding Local Templates

Arcane supports loading custom templates by scanning the /app/data/templates directory. This stack mounts the host's ./templates directory, so you can manage your templates in the workspace:

02-container-orchestration/arcane/templates/
└── wordpress/
    ├── compose.yaml
    └── .env.example

Templates placed here will automatically show up in Arcane's templates dialog.
